The Dual Mechanism — How One Formula Supports Both

FOR YOUR BONES: THE VITAMIN FOUNDATION
Vitamin D3 (Cholecalciferol)

Without adequate vitamin D, your body can't effectively absorb calcium — no matter how much calcium you take. D3 is the form your body produces naturally from sunlight, and it's the form research supports for bone mineral density.

Vitamin B12 (Methylcobalamin)

The methylated, bioavailable form. Research has linked elevated homocysteine levels to reduced bone density, and B12 helps keep homocysteine in check. Many adults over 50 are B12-deficient without knowing it.

Vitamin B6 (Pyridoxine HCl)

Works alongside B12 in homocysteine metabolism and supports the collagen matrix that gives bones their flexibility.

FOR YOUR JOINTS: THE POLYPHENOL SYSTEM

Where bones need vitamins, joints need inflammation management. That's where the polyphenol compounds come in:

Mangoselect® Mangosteen Extract (Alpha-Mangostin)

A concentrated polyphenol studied for its ability to modulate COX-2 activity and reduce pro-inflammatory cytokines in joint tissue.

Trans-Resveratrol

The bioavailable form of resveratrol, studied for chondroprotective effects — specifically, supporting cartilage cells against inflammatory damage.

Olive Fruit Extract (Hydroxytyrosol)

One of the most potent natural antioxidants measured, studied for reducing oxidative stress in joint tissue.
